Q:
What does "I deployed my Bureau of Boyfriends mix-up line to a grudging but sweet reception. " mean in the following context? (This is an excerpt from an essay written by a man who donated his sperm when he was young and years later meets his children. One of his daughters, tells him about her boyfriend and turns out that his name is the same as his and writes "Had there been a mix-up at the Bureau of Boyfriends? Was I the one who was supposed to be dating her?". And in the following sentence, Jess is his daughter's mother.)
Whether we were pawns of fate or unwitting participants in a chromosomally arranged marriage, Jess and I quickly bonded. I deployed my Bureau of Boyfriends mix-up line to a grudging but sweet reception.
Whether we were pawns of fate or unwitting participants in a chromosomally arranged marriage, Jess and I quickly bonded. I deployed my Bureau of Boyfriends mix-up line to a grudging but sweet reception.
A:
"Bureau of Boyfriends" is a fictitious organization within this joke that is apparently responsible for providing boyfriends to people. The joke is that the organization made a mistake ("there was a mix-up") and in reality the author himself was supposed to become the boyfriend of his daughter, rather than her biological father.
So after he thought of the joke, he told it to his daughter. In the way he phrases it, deploy = use; line = セリフ(the joke itself).
I deployed my Bureau of Boyfriends mix-up line = I used my joke about a mistake at the Bureau of Boyfriends
The second part of the sentence is a very common pattern, {something being done} to {adjective} reception. That is, the action was received in a way described by the attached adjective.
In this case, the joke he delivered was received by his daughter grudgingly (I suppose that means she didn't think it was all that funny), yet sweetly (nevertheless, she reacted in a nice way).
